description Product Description

Used primarily to treat irritable bowel syndrome (IBS), dicyclomine hydrochloride helps relieve abdominal cramping and discomfort by relaxing the smooth muscles in the gastrointestinal tract. It works by reducing muscle spasms and decreasing abnormal contractions in the intestines, which helps normalize bowel activity. The compound is effective in managing symptoms like bloating, gas, and diarrhea associated with IBS. It may also be prescribed for other gastrointestinal disorders involving muscle spasticity. Due to its anticholinergic properties, it can cross the blood-brain barrier, which may lead to central nervous system effects, so it is used with caution in certain populations.
